bpo-36728: Remove PyEval_ReInitThreads() from C API (GH-13241)
Remove the PyEval_ReInitThreads() function from the Python C API.
It should not be called explicitly: use PyOS_AfterFork_Child()
instead.

Rename PyEval_ReInitThreads() to _PyEval_ReInitThreads() and add a
'runtime' parameter.

#ifndef Py_INTERNAL_CEVAL_H
#define Py_INTERNAL_CEVAL_H
#ifdef __cplusplus
extern "C" {
#endif
#ifndef Py_BUILD_CORE
# error "this header requires Py_BUILD_CORE define"
#endif
#include "pycore_atomic.h"
#include "pycore_pystate.h"
#include "pythread.h"
PyAPI_FUNC(void) _Py_FinishPendingCalls(_PyRuntimeState *runtime);
PyAPI_FUNC(void) _PyEval_Initialize(struct _ceval_runtime_state *);
PyAPI_FUNC(void) _PyEval_FiniThreads(
struct _ceval_runtime_state *ceval);
PyAPI_FUNC(void) _PyEval_SignalReceived(
struct _ceval_runtime_state *ceval);
PyAPI_FUNC(int) _PyEval_AddPendingCall(
struct _ceval_runtime_state *ceval,
int (*func)(void *),
void *arg);
PyAPI_FUNC(void) _PyEval_SignalAsyncExc(
struct _ceval_runtime_state *ceval);
PyAPI_FUNC(void) _PyEval_ReInitThreads(
_PyRuntimeState *runtime);
#ifdef __cplusplus
}
#endif
#endif /* !Py_INTERNAL_CEVAL_H */
